Company Description
At Brightspeed, we are reimagining how people live, work, play and connect by providing fast, reliable internet connections and an awesome customer experience in twenty states throughout the Midwest and South.
Backed by funds managed by Apollo Global Management, our vision is to accelerate the upgrade of copper to fiber optic technologies, bringing faster and more reliable internet service to many rural markets traditionally underserved by broadband providers, while delivering best-in-class customer experience.

Job Description
We are looking for a Manager, Reporting - Enterprise & Wholesale to join our growing team! In this role, you will be responsible for a broad range of planning, financial modeling and analytical reporting for the Brightspeed Enterprise and Wholesale team. In partnership with the leadership team, this role will be responsible for building and maintaining weekly/monthly/quarterly metric and financial reporting to include customer and initiative/market review status, forecasting, and variance analysis. It requires the ability to remain focused and multi-task in a fast-paced environment performing required duties within specified timelines. Also, effective communication and interpersonal skills. You will produce the tools to achieve measurable business results through analysis enabling the Enterprise & Wholesale business teams to drive and implement changes necessary to meet strategic business objectives.

Qualifications
WHAT IT TAKES TO CATCH OUR EYE:
- Bachelor’s Degree required in Accounting, Finance, IT, or equivalent work experience.
- 5+ years of experience in telecommunications customer, product, and/or services reporting.
- Ability to create interactive graphics and multimedia presentations for various regional activities.
- Exceptional organizational skills and the ability to manage the success of multiple projects concurrently.
- Enthusiastic self-starter, able to work independently and manage a small team
-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ite, Power BI, and SalesForce
- Expertise in advanced Excel capabilities, including pivot tables, complex formulas, and graphing to streamline business processes

What you need to know about the Charlotte Tech Scene
Key Facts About Charlotte Tech
- Number of Tech Workers: 90,859; 6.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
- Major Tech Employers: Lowe’s, Bank of America, TIAA, Microsoft, Honeywell
- Key Industries: Fintech, artificial intelligence, cybersecurity, cloud computing, e-commerce
- Funding Landscape: $3.1 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(CED)
- Notable Investors: Microsoft, Google, Falfurrias Management Partners, RevTech Labs Foundation
- Research Centers and Universities: University of North Carolina at Charlotte, Northeastern University, North Carolina Research Campus
